The tax-rate lookup cache in the Breva checkout service worries me. Entries are keyed only by region code, so a stale or poisoned entry would apply the wrong rate to every order in that region until expiry. Please verify: TTLs are short enough to bound exposure, negative lookups aren't cached, and the refresh path revalidates against the signed rate feed rather than trusting upstream blindly. Also confirm eviction is size-bounded so an attacker can't churn the keyspace. Current cache settings for review:

limits module of yagaf-yajef:
RATE_LIMITS = {
    "novwyn": 950,
    "wenath": 428,
    "prawyn": 413,
    "gorvan": 539,
    "praael": 870,
    "drumir": 113,
    "gordor": 439,
}

Reconciling the PointsHaven ledger requires pausing the accrual worker before replaying events; otherwise duplicate credits appear in member balances. Always snapshot the ledger table first via the snapshot-tool, and verify row counts match the audit log within a tolerance of zero. Replays must run against the Fenwick staging cluster first. To authenticate the replay client against the internal ledger gateway, use the key below.

API key for yagag-fawif: zpat4_Gful

**Onboarding: Dark mode in the Saltmere admin dashboard**

Theme tokens live in the design package; never hardcode colors, since contrast ratios are audited quarterly. Dark-mode preferences are stored server-side per admin account. Reviewers should confirm the theme service's config vault is sealed in production. To unseal it in a sanctioned review session, enter the recovery passphrase:

unlock words, fawig-bagef: olidor-holir-istox-holath-tamys-quenion-giliel

## Who to contact: Tumblebox locker access

Quick map for reviewers poking at the laundry-locker access flow. Token issuance lives with the Keyring squad; the locker firmware handshake is owned by Hardware Ops in the Fernley office. Anything touching the one-time PIN path should go straight to the access-control leads. For review questions or to request the threat-model doc, write to the address below.

billing contact of fajog-fafop = fraox.istdor@nelvrosys.corp